Well, my original pre-approvals were for the three standard cards, and I accidentally hit the "Accept Offer" button even though I wasn't ready to apply.  Once I did that my offers went away and I received the same message you did.
 
A couple of weeks later I decided to do a cold app for the Rewards Amex, since I knew I had been preapproved for it before, even though the offer was supposedly no longer available.  After I was approved for that card, I checked my preapprovals again just to see what would come up, and I got the same offers, EXCEPT that in place of the Rewards Amex I got an offer for the Accelerated Rewards Amex.  Those are the offers I still have.
 
(In the meaintime, though, I've done a product change from Rewards Amex to Accelerated Rewards Amex and used my preapproval for the card I wanted as leverage to get it done.)

It might be a matter of timing, as well. Before I got a card, I had pre-approvals, which I didn't take, and they display for a while and then fell off. For the next little while (can't remember how long now), I couldn't get any pre-approvals, and then they started up again.

So perhaps there's a cycle involved, maybe involving when they regularly soft people (quarterly, or whatever.)


edit to add:I just pulled a full EQ report to confirm a shaky memory: BofA always did the online softs on Equifax, even though they pull EX for the actual app. I thought that was pretty interesting.

Here's when they have softed me:

PRM-BANK OF AMERICA 04/02/08
PRM ONL-Bank of America 02/14/08, 12/06/07

I think the April soft was for a mailed offer, but notice how the others say "PRM ONL", which looks like online promotion to me.
